Alex
Harvey is the creator of Dance With Kids. Born in Portland, Oregon
(USA), Alex started her professional career as a child model in
print and television, and worked as a "mannequin model"
in department stores throughout her childhood.
Just
5 years old when she started her dance education, Alex has studied
ballet, jazz, tap and modern dance. As a student at the Jefferson
Performing Arts School from 1982 to 1984, she was a member of
the Jefferson Dancers, led by Mary Folberg, currently head of
Northwest Academy in Portland, Oregon. Between 1982 and 1983 Alex
was member of the cheerleading squad "Dazzle" for the
NBA Portland Trailblazers. Alex has trained with dancers from
the world famous Dance Theater of Harlem, Martha Graham and Alvin
Ailey companies.
As
a fashion merchandising major at Central Washington University
from 1984 to 1988, Alex was a member of the performing dance company
"Orchesis". From 1986 until 1988, she taught jazz dance
and was awarded for her interpretations of Michael and Janet Jackson
in local lip-sync competitions.
In
1990, Alex moved to Torino, Italy, where she taught dance at La
Scuola di Danza Sampaoli, Il laboratorio della danza, CISAC and
Danza Viva 2000. She also taught in Ravenna, Ferrara and Piacenza.
In 1994, Alex performed with the Reebok dance/aerobic group at
the Festival of Fitness in Rimini with Laura Cristina and Max
Masotti and was a member of the dance company "Inside Out",
directed by Garey Palmer. She also created a performing group
called "Stai Zitto e Balla!" (Shut up and Dance!) in
Torino.
In
1994, Alex started working for Foot Locker in Torino, while continuing
teaching dance. In 1996, she moved to The Netherlands with Foot
Locker Europe BV, as a merchandiser. In 2001, she started working
for Tommy Hilfiger Europe BV, and throughout the years, held various
positions within the retail department.
In
2007, Alex started working for a retail graphic design agency,
Storeage BV, in Amsterdam. As a surprise event, Alex organized
a dance workshop for her colleagues. This re-sparked her love
of dancing, and her desire to teach. This is when she decided
to take up teaching again - but this time focus on children.
The
opportunity arose when she offered streetdance at her children's
school as an extra curricular activity. After a few weeks, her
courses were filled with eager children of all ages and backgrounds.
In
November 2014, Alex started "DanceWithKids" to teach kids of
all ages that dance is cool, and a fun way to express themselves
- no matter who they are or where they come from. Hiphop
is an important way to stay positive, be a team player, get great
